The price of copper scrap is influenced by several factors, primarily global market conditions, supply and demand, and the quality of the scrap. Any trader needs to understand these aspects so that he can sell copper scrap at the right price at the right time.

Global market conditions

Copper is a major metal that is heavily used in industries such as electrical equipment, construction, and transportation. Fluctuations in its production and demand globally affect copper scrap prices. When global demand rises, the price of copper also rises, which can cause scrap prices to rise.

Quality of scrap

The quality of copper scrap also has a direct impact on its price. High-quality copper scrap, such as primary copper without any impurities, is more valuable. On the other hand, mixed scrap or poor-quality scrap may command a lower price.

supply and demand

Another major component of copper scrap price is supply and demand. When supply is low and demand is high, the price tends to rise. Especially in areas where there is a severe shortage of copper, its value can increase rapidly.

Recycling Process of Copper Scrap

Recycling copper scrap is also important from an environmental point of view. This process is much less expensive and less harmful to the environment than the natural mining process of copper. By doing this we not only reuse copper scrap, but it also saves energy and reduces pollution.

The benefits of recycling

  1. Saving natural resources: When copper is recycled, there is no need for new mining, which saves natural resources.
  2. Energy savings: Less energy is consumed during recycling, which results in a greater cost and environmental impact compared to other mining methods.
  3. Protects ecosystems: Recycling copper helps protect natural ecosystems that may be affected by mining.

2. How is the price of copper scrap determined?

The price of copper scrap is primarily determined by copper rates on the London Metal Exchange (LME), demand and supply, quality of scrap, and local scrap market conditions. In addition, scrap dealer prices may also vary regionally.

5. How can the price of copper scrap be maximized?

The following strategies can be adopted to get maximum value from copper scrap:

  • Keep copper clean – Do not allow impurities to form in copper, this will help in getting a higher price.
  • Separate Pure Copper – Keep high-quality copper separate from other metals.
  • Sell ​​at the right time – Selling scrap when the price of copper is high in the market can be profitable.
  • Compare prices from different scrap dealers – Find prices from different sellers and sell at the highest rate.
